Evidence of a damaged hinge

If your uPVC window isn't opening, you might want to think about fixing the hinges. These can be repaired easily and could be less expensive than replacing the entire window. However, there are some indications that suggest that you need to replace your hinges.

A gap between the frame's sash and hinge is an indication of a damaged hinge. This is caused by a worn out hinge that does not pull the sash close to the frame. This could cause drafts in certain situations.

Another indication of a damaged hinge is when the sash begins to drop. Sometimes this is due to the handle of the sash shifting. You can check whether this is the situation by sliding a piece plastic between the frame and the sash. You can also try turning the handle to see if it moves. If it does, tighten it.

It is also possible to check the seals to ensure that your window is functioning properly. It is simple to replace the seals and most hardware stores carry the seals. They should cost from five to ten euros. They should be the same dimensions as your old seals. After you have fitted the sashes you should be able to open and closing your windows using them.

For bigger sash windows you can make use of pvc interlocks to keep the sash in its place. They are not expensive to purchase, and they can be fitted quickly. Be sure to choose the right type of interlock for your window. There are many types of interlocks available. Be sure to choose one that holds the sash in its place. If you're not sure how to fix seals it is best to seek out an expert.

Don't forget to lubricate your metal parts. They can become very dry and brittle as time passes. To reduce wear it is recommended that you often lubricate the components and adjust the friction.

Windows that leak

If you have a uPVC window that leaks, you may require Upvc window repair in order to fix it. This is not something to overlook as it could cause a lot of damage to your home.

Leaking windows can be caused due to many issues. They could be caused by damaged windows, or they could be due to poor installation. If you find a leak, should check the exterior and interior of the window. Also, you should check the siding, roof and roofing for leaks.

Window leaks could also be the result of inadequate flashing. Flashing that isn't done correctly can cause cracks in the frame of your window as well as gaps between the wall and window. Make sure you make use of an epoxy wood filler in order to fill these voids.

Leaking windows can happen from the side, bottom or the top window. A blocked drainage channel can also cause leakage. To determine if there is a blockage try putting an insignificant amount of water into the drain hole.

A damaged or defective window could be the result of broken sill pans or a sash that isn't aligned properly, or improper weather-stripping. These issues must be addressed by an experienced professional.

A leaking window can also cause drafts. Learn more about this through a window leak guide.

Windows that leak can make your home uncomfortable, and could even damage your walls. Water can get into the windows and walls, causing mold and rot. That's why you should call an expert to learn how to repair a leaky uPVC window.

If you've identified the issue you have two options: either hire an expert or do it yourself. Depending on the severity of the leak, you might need to replace your windows.

It is easy to fix leaky uPVC windows. Just make sure to inspect the entire frame for any indications of decayed wood, cracks, or a damaged seal.
